Enabling Render Preview

To begin the rendering process, the first step is to enable the render preview. This allows you to see a real-time preview of how your final image will look as you make adjustments.

Choosing the Rendering Engine

Under the rendering tab, you will find options to select the rendering engine you want to use. For example, [Rendering Engine] offers different engines like Cycles, known for its physically accurate lighting calculations. Keep in mind that while Cycles produces high-quality results, it may require more time to render compared to other engines.

Adjusting Sampling

One crucial setting to configure is the number of samples for your render. Increasing the sample count results in smoother and less noisy images. However, higher sample numbers also mean longer rendering times. Finding the right balance between quality and speed is key.

Previewing Through the Camera

Switch to the camera view to inspect your scene from the perspective of the camera. By pressing 'n' on your keyboard and selecting the camera option, you can navigate your scene as if you were looking through the lens. This feature allows you to frame your shot precisely.

Rendering the Image

Once you have set up your scene and adjusted the necessary parameters, it's time to render the final image. Select the 'Render Image' option under the rendering tab and let the software process the scene. Be patient as the rendering completes.

Saving Your Image

After the rendering process is finished, choose the 'Save As' option under the image menu. Give your image a descriptive name and designate the preferred storage location on your device. This ensures you can easily locate and use the rendered image in your projects.
